2. UPI BAY ON THE ISLE OF PINES

THE ISLANDS

Upi Bay is often compared to Ha Long Bay in Vietnam because of the rocks that appear to magically float on the water. With its outrigger canoes, turquoise water and coral rocks, it is one of the most iconic places in New Caledonia. Cruising along on a traditional boat, it is not unusual to spot turtles, rays and dolphins!

6. ROCK FORMATIONS AND THE HIENGHÈNE'S HEN

EAST COAST

Hienghène's “brooding hen” and other limestone rock formations are icons of New Caledonia's East Coast. A taboo place for the local inhabitants, these amazing formations can easily be seen from the road or from a kayak or boat on the water.

7. HEART OF VOH

WEST COAST

The Heart of Voh is an unusually shaped mangrove swamp that enjoyed world renown after being photographed by Yann Arthus-Bertrand. The best way to see it is to fly over it in a gyrocopter or microlight aircraft.

10. THE TJIBAOU CENTER

NOUMEA

Designed by the architect Renzo Piano, this cultural centre in Noumea is a spectacular setting for Kanak and Pacific arts and culture. A creative cultural space, museum, concert hall and multimedia library, the Tjibaou Cultural Centre is a must for anyone interested in Kanak history and traditions.

12. MUSEUM OF NEW CALEDONIA

NOUMEA

Located in Noumea, the Museum of New Caledonia is treasure trove for anyone interested in Melanesian culture, tradition and art, especially Kanak culture. Here you’ll find a remarkable collection of Pacific objects from places ranging from West Papua to Polynesia.

13. FORT TEREMBA

WEST COAST

This historic site in Moindou offers visitors an unforgettable insight into New Caledonian colonial history. A place where history and memories are artfully conveyed, Fort Téremba has been listed as a historic monument since 1989.
